Product Manager: Password & Scam Protection

Point Wild

Point Wild is a global leader in online protection, operating a portfolio of best-in-class device security, online privacy and identity theft protection brands. Serving consumers, partners and enterprises, Point Wild provides protection to more than 25 million users worldwide. To learn more, visit www.pointwild.com.

Role Description We’re looking for a Product Manager to join our team to own the future of our Password Manager and Active Scam Protection capabilities. You’ll report to our Chief Product Officer and collaborate closely with our client engineering, browser extension, and anti-fraud research teams. Your mission is to secure our users' digital identities by making credential management effortless, while proactively shielding families from the modern explosion of digital scams, phishing, and social engineering threats. If you are passionate about the intersection of authentication (passkeys, secure vaults) and active threat intervention (malicious link detection, AI scam alerts), this hybrid role offers massive ownership over a highly visible product surface. What You’ll Do - Product Strategy & Vision: Build a roadmap that transforms a traditional, passive password vault into an active digital guardian. You'll lead features that secure credentials while identifying and intercepting fraudulent interactions before they harm the user. - Define and Measure Success: Optimize the core consumer funnel. You will track day-1 value, onboarding completion, credential adoption, and the successful mitigation of user-reported scam encounters. - End-to-End Execution: Own the lifecycle across multiple form factors (web, mobile apps, and browser extensions). Partner with UX and engineering to ensure features like native autofill, passkey adoption, and real-time phishing warnings feel frictionless. - Technical Depth: Dive into the mechanics of modern identity frameworks alongside browser/OS credential provider extensions. You’ll collaborate with fraud analysts to understand how phishing, SMS scams, and social engineering attacks operate under the hood. - Customer Empathy: Understand that security tools can fail if they are too cumbersome. Your goal is to simplify complex identity safety so that everyday consumers actually want to use it. - Business Focus: Drive product monetization, premium retention, and organic growth by demonstrating clear, immediate protective value to users from the moment they sign up. - Communication: Distill complex authentication updates and evolving fraud tactics into crisp, reassuring consumer-facing experiences and well-aligned team roadmaps. Qualifications - 5+ years in product management, with at least 2 years in a consumer SaaS environment. - Product management experience within cybersecurity product organization (consumer and enterprise), preferably supporting identity management, password storage, or anti-fraud/phishing products. Requirements - A solid grasp of secure storage principles, encryption basics, browser extension ecosystems, and native mobile credential provider APIs (iOS and Android). - Strong ability to develop data-driven business cases and lead complex, cross-functional initiatives from ideation through execution. - A proven track record of hitting retention and engagement goals while championing a customer-first mindset. - You actively follow how AI is changing the landscape of online scams (e.g., deepfakes, automated phishing) and love brainstorming native product barriers against them. - Highly comfortable analyzing conversion funnels, churn cohorts, and feature engagement data to prioritize your engineering backlog. - A natural bridge-builder between browser extension developers, mobile engineers, UI designers, and legal/compliance stakeholders. - You take radical ownership over user trust. You understand that managing a user’s master keys and digital identity requires uncompromised security hygiene. Benefits - Competitive pay. - Generous health and wellness benefits. - Retirement savings plans. - Parental leave. - Pay range for this position is $165,000 - $200,000 but may vary depending on job-related knowledge, skills, experience and location. Role Description Point Wild is building Lat 61, a next-generation platform designed to rapidly ingest, normalize, and enrich diverse data sources, powering AI agents, model inference stack, analytics, and decision-making systems. To accelerate this effort, we are seeking a Lead Data Architect who will own the technical vision, high-level design, and functional roadmap for the platform's data and foundational layers. - Own the Data Architecture: Define and evolve the end-to-end technical architecture of the Lat 61 platform, ensuring scalability, interoperability, and performance. - Platform Ownership: Act as the functional owner for the data and foundational platform, translating strategic goals into platform capabilities, MVP scope, and technical priorities. - Data Platform Design: Build and maintain multi-modal data strategies, incorporating lakehouse patterns, open data formats, and APIs for data access. - AI/ML Data Enablement: Partner with AI/ML teams to design the scalable infrastructure they require to support advanced AI/ML workflows, including vector databases, graph stores, and retrieval-augmented generation (RAG) frameworks. - Architect Foundational Services: Lead the design of the platform's foundational data services layer that powers critical components of the AI platform such as workflow orchestration, configuration management, cost metering, telemetry, and authentication/authorization components. - Multi-Cloud Leadership: Guide deployment across AWS, Azure, and GCP, ensuring portability, resilience, and compliance. - Stakeholder Alignment: Partner with business leaders to balance innovation with near-term deliverables; lead design sessions and communicate trade-offs clearly. - Governance & Standards: Establish best practices for data quality, security, lineage, and lifecycle management. Qualifications - 8+ years of experience as a data architect, including a minimum of 3+ years designing, building, and scaling data platforms to support AI/ML, and product engineering teams in complex, product-driven B2B SaaS organizations. - 2+ years of experience as a data architect in high-growth SaaS startups. - Deep, hands-on expertise in architecting data solutions for AI systems, including designing the data infrastructure for retrieval-augmented generation (RAG) frameworks, vector databases, and graph stores. - Strong experience with multi-cloud deployments, hybrid data environments, and interoperability. - Expertise with common data pipeline tools such as Dagster, Apache Spark, Airflow. - Direct experience designing the data architecture to support high-performance model serving (e.g., low-latency caching) and complex, stateful AI agent automations (e.g., data-driven workflow orchestration). - Strong business acumen, with the ability to align technical vision with organizational strategy. - Experience serving as a technical lead, balancing competing priorities to deliver high-impact MVPs.
